Uses of Package
jnr.ffi
-
Classes in jnr.ffi used by jnr.ffi Class Description Address TheAddress
class wraps a native address in an object.CallingConvention Native function calling conventions.Library Deprecated.UseLibraryLoader
instead.LibraryLoader Loads a native library and maps it to a java interface.LibraryOption Options that apply to a libraryNativeLong Represents a C long.NativeType NativeType defines the primitive types supported internally.ObjectReferenceManager Provides a mapping between java objects and unique native addresses.Platform Platform.CPU The supported CPU architectures.Platform.OS The common names of supported operating systems.Pointer A native memory address.Runtime Access JNR runtime functionality.Struct Representation of C structures in java.Struct.AbstractBoolean Base class for Boolean fieldsStruct.AbstractMember Base implementation of MemberStruct.Address Represents a native memory address.Struct.Alignment Struct.Double Struct.Enum Struct.Enum16 Struct.Enum32 Struct.Enum64 Struct.Enum8 An 8 bit enum field.Struct.EnumField Base for all the Enum fields.Struct.Float Struct.Function Struct.IntegerAlias Struct.Member Interface all Struct members must implement.Struct.NumberField Base class for all Number structure fields.Struct.Offset Struct.Pointer Represents a native memory address.Struct.PointerField Struct.Signed16 A 16 bit signed integer field.Struct.Signed32 A 32 bit signed integer field.Struct.Signed64 A 64 bit signed integer field.Struct.Signed8 An 8 bit signed integerStruct.SignedLong A native long integer field.Struct.String Struct.Unsigned16 A 16 bit signed integer field.Struct.Unsigned32 A 32 bit signed integer field.Struct.Unsigned64 A 64 bit unsigned integer field.Struct.Unsigned8 An 8 bit unsigned integerStruct.UnsignedLong A native long integer field.Struct.UTF8String Struct.UTFString Struct.UTFStringRef StructLayout StructLayout.AbstractBoolean Base class for Boolean fieldsStructLayout.AbstractField Base implementation of MemberStructLayout.Enum32 StructLayout.EnumField Base for all the Enum fields.StructLayout.Field Interface all Struct members must implement.StructLayout.Function StructLayout.IntegerAlias StructLayout.NumberField Base class for all Number structure fields.StructLayout.Offset StructLayout.String StructLayout.UTFString StructLayout.UTFStringRef Type Type is the superclass for all internal types used by jnr-ffi.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.annotations Class Description CallingConvention Native function calling conventions.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.byref Class Description Address TheAddress
class wraps a native address in an object.NativeLong Represents a C long.Pointer A native memory address.Runtime Access JNR runtime functionality.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.mapper Class Description Library Deprecated.UseLibraryLoader
instead.Runtime Access JNR runtime functionality. -
Classes in jnr.ffi used by jnr.ffi.provider Class Description Address TheAddress
class wraps a native address in an object.CallingConvention Native function calling conventions.LibraryLoader Loads a native library and maps it to a java interface.NativeType NativeType defines the primitive types supported internally.ObjectReferenceManager Provides a mapping between java objects and unique native addresses.Pointer A native memory address.Runtime Access JNR runtime functionality.Type Type is the superclass for all internal types used by jnr-ffi. -
Classes in jnr.ffi used by jnr.ffi.provider.converters Class Description NativeLong Represents a C long.Pointer A native memory address.Runtime Access JNR runtime functionality.Struct Representation of C structures in java. -
Classes in jnr.ffi used by jnr.ffi.provider.jffi Class Description Address TheAddress
class wraps a native address in an object.CallingConvention Native function calling conventions.Library Deprecated.UseLibraryLoader
instead.LibraryLoader Loads a native library and maps it to a java interface.NativeType NativeType defines the primitive types supported internally.ObjectReferenceManager Provides a mapping between java objects and unique native addresses.Pointer A native memory address.Runtime Access JNR runtime functionality.Type Type is the superclass for all internal types used by jnr-ffi.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.aarch64.darwin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.aarch64.freebs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.aarch64.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.arm.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.darwin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.freebs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.midnightbs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.openbs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.solaris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.i386.windows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.mips.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.mips64.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.mips64el.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.mipsel.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c.aix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c.darwin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c64.aix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c64.freebs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c64.ibmi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c64.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.ppc64le.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.s390.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.s390x.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.sparc.solaris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.sparcv9.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.sparcv9.solaris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.darwin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.dragonfly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.freebs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.linux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.midnightbs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.openbsd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.solaris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ias -
Classes in jnr.ffi used by jnr.ffi.provider.jffi.platform.x86_64.windows Class Description NativeType NativeType defines the primitive types supported internally.TypeAlias